RAILWAYS
Miraj-Kolhapur railway.
The meter gauge railway line between Miraj and
Kolhapur was opened for traffic on 21st April 1891. This line, about
30 miles long, belonged to the Kolhapur Durbar, but was managed by
the ex-Southern Mahratta Railway. On account of the merger of the
State in the Indian Union and the nationalisation and regrouping of
the railways, this railway line is now part of the Southern Railway.
It runs south-west from Miraj to Kolhapur. The
following are the stations with their distance, in miles, from
Miraj:-

The main items of export from the district are
jaggery and sugar. Moreover during the rainy season when country
craft cannot ply, the railhead at Kolhapur serves admirably for
passenger as well as for goods traffic between Ratnagiri and Bombay.

It will be seen from the table that the largest
number of passengers were booked from Kolhapur; next comes
Jaisingpur. As regards the total tonnage of goods booked during the
same year, the first place goes to Kolhapur and the second to
Hatkanangale. Of the total tons of goods booked on this section,
sugar forms the largest proportion viz., 67.4 per cent.
